May Wellness Group Calendar

The Office of Mental Health offers all employees an opportunity to practice various coping skills and strengthen their resilience through OMH Wellness Groups, which aligns with OMH’s vision of supporting a healthy workplace environment. The groups include deep breathing and simulation exercises to allow employees to practice rather than have group discussions. Group sessions offer a warm, inviting space that fosters relaxation virtually and provides examples of calming techniques and basic coping skills.

Waiver of Holiday Compensation

The collective bargaining agreements between the State and CSEA, Council 82, DC-37, NYSCOPBA, PBANYS, and PEF allow employee waiver of holiday compensation.

Flex Spending Account Reimbursements for Eligible Expenses (2023)

The Office of Human Resources would like to remind all New York State employees who contributed to a "Flex Spending Account" (FSA) in 2023, that the plan year ends on December 31, but you still have 90 days from this date to send in documentation of qualifying expenses you incurred during the plan year. So, you have until March 31, 2024 to submit claims for services rendered from January 1 through December 31 of the preceding year.
